Streamlining Application Process

To expedite Emergency Medicaid access in Michigan, the application process is being streamlined to enhance efficiency and ensure timely assistance for eligible individuals. Simplifying documentation requirements is a key aspect of this streamlining effort. By reducing the number of necessary documents and focusing on essential information, the application process becomes more straightforward and less burdensome for applicants. This simplification not only speeds up the process but also decreases the likelihood of errors or missing information, leading to quicker approvals.

Improving communication channels between applicants and Medicaid officials is another critical component of the streamlined application process. Clearer instructions, readily available assistance, and proactive communication help applicants navigate the process more effectively. This enhancement minimizes confusion, reduces the need for follow-up inquiries, and ultimately expedites the approval process. By fostering better communication, both parties can ensure a smoother experience in accessing Emergency Medicaid benefits.

Increasing Awareness Campaigns

Enhancing awareness campaigns can significantly improve Emergency Medicaid access by informing eligible individuals about the available assistance and simplifying the application process. By utilizing social media platforms like Facebook, Twitter, and Instagram, outreach efforts can be targeted to reach a wider audience effectively. Regular posts can highlight eligibility criteria, application steps, and the benefits of Emergency Medicaid, increasing awareness among Michigan residents.

Public events also play a crucial role in spreading information about Emergency Medicaid. Health fairs, community gatherings, and informational sessions can be utilized to educate individuals about the program. Setting up booths with pamphlets, brochures, and knowledgeable staff can provide face-to-face interactions that answer questions and address concerns.

Enhancing Provider Network Participation

Increasing provider network participation is crucial for optimizing Emergency Medicaid access in Michigan. Incentivizing providers to join the network and actively participate in providing care to Emergency Medicaid patients is essential for ensuring timely and quality healthcare services.

To enhance provider network participation, Michigan could consider implementing various strategies. Offering competitive reimbursement rates, streamlining administrative processes, and providing additional training and support for providers dealing with Emergency Medicaid cases can incentivize more providers to join the network.

Network recruitment efforts should focus on reaching out to a diverse range of healthcare professionals, including primary care physicians, specialists, hospitals, and clinics, to ensure comprehensive coverage and accessibility for Emergency Medicaid beneficiaries across the state.

Strengthening Community Partnerships

Strengthening community partnerships plays a vital role in optimizing Emergency Medicaid access in Michigan by fostering collaboration between healthcare providers and local organizations. Building trust between these entities is crucial for ensuring that individuals in need can access the care they require without facing unnecessary barriers.

Collaborative efforts between healthcare providers, community centers, and social service agencies can streamline the process for patients seeking Emergency Medicaid assistance. By establishing strong relationships with community partners, healthcare providers can better understand the unique needs of the population they serve. This insight allows for more targeted and effective outreach efforts, ultimately increasing awareness about Emergency Medicaid programs and eligibility criteria.

Moreover, community partnerships facilitate the sharing of resources and information, enabling a more coordinated approach to delivering healthcare services to underserved populations.
